Analysis of the detection rate and related factors of thyroid nodules in the healthy population.

In a cross-sectional analysis of 14,973 adults from North China, thyroid nodules (TNs) were detected via high-resolution ultrasonography in 8,104 participants (54.1%), with a higher prevalence among women. The mean age of those with TNs was significantly higher (51.39 ± 15.41 vs 41.83 ± 12.43 years, p < 0.001). Univariate analyses indicated that female sex (OR ≈ 2.0), older age (OR ≈ 1.03 per year), elevated low-density lipoprotein cholesterol, low high-density lipoprotein cholesterol, and higher BMI were significantly linked to TNs. In contrast, total cholesterol and uric acid did not reach significance in the final model. A nomogram incorporating these risk factors demonstrated moderate predictive performance (AUC = 0.84 in the training set; 0.78 in the validation set). While the study's large sample size is a strength, its cross-sectional design limits conclusions about causality, and potential overfitting cannot be excluded. Future research should include thyroid hormone measurements, external validation of the nomogram, and longitudinal follow-up to clarify the role of metabolic factors. These findings highlight the importance of age, sex, and metabolic profiles - particularly dyslipidemia and obesity - in screening for TNs during routine health examinations.
